Transaction e7a4aa24c612a520e663b11fae32d888254281f243c24a1ef5d881899b5bdc72

14 Input
2 Outputs
  • e7a4aa24c612a520e663b11fae32d888254281f243c24a1ef5d881899b5bdc72:0
  • value  15061628
    address  3EwsQ8LBcM1NDbDjP5Egf3hahyDzuJtaQV
  • e7a4aa24c612a520e663b11fae32d888254281f243c24a1ef5d881899b5bdc72:1
  • value  1000073
    address  3MUVX5TTCWnkvnw6W6DM8VvsLF6TfwAhAU